Why implementation growth breaks many partner firms
Implementation growth usually fails when demand scales faster than delivery maturity. Many ERP partners assume the primary constraint is headcount, but the real constraint is often operating design. If pre-sales scoping is inconsistent, project complexity is underestimated, integration dependencies are discovered late and customer data readiness is poor, adding more consultants only increases coordination overhead. Capacity planning must therefore begin with the question: what kind of growth is the firm trying to absorb?
A partner focused on midmarket Cloud ERP deployments has a different capacity profile from a firm delivering regulated enterprise transformations with custom Enterprise Integration, APIs and Workflow Automation. Likewise, a partner selling subscription platforms with standardized implementation packages can scale through repeatability, while a bespoke consulting-led model requires deeper specialist benches and stronger governance. Capacity planning should classify work by implementation pattern, not just by hours.
| Capacity Variable | What It Measures | Why It Matters |
|---|---|---|
| Sales Pipeline Quality | Likelihood and timing of signed projects | Prevents overhiring or under-resourcing |
| Delivery Complexity | Configuration, integration and compliance effort | Improves staffing accuracy and margin control |
| Role Mix | Balance of architects, consultants, PMs and support | Avoids specialist bottlenecks |
| Deployment Model | Multi-tenant SaaS, dedicated cloud or hybrid cloud | Shapes cloud operations and support load |
| Post Go-Live Demand | Support, optimization and managed services needs | Expands recurring revenue planning |
What should an ERP partner capacity model include
An effective model combines commercial forecasting with delivery readiness. It should estimate not only project starts and consultant availability, but also onboarding time, certification paths, shadowing periods, escalation coverage and customer success capacity. This is especially important for firms pursuing OEM platform opportunities or white-label SaaS business strategy, where the partner owns more of the customer relationship and often more of the service accountability.
- Demand segmentation by implementation type, industry complexity, integration depth and deployment model
- Role-based supply planning across solution architecture, functional consulting, technical consulting, project management, support and cloud operations
- Bench assumptions for hiring, onboarding, partner enablement and productivity ramp
- Utilization targets that distinguish billable delivery from strategic enablement, automation and customer success work
- Managed services attach-rate assumptions after implementation to support recurring revenue strategy
- Risk buffers for compliance reviews, security requirements, Identity and Access Management, data migration delays and change management
The most mature partners also include platform engineering and operational support variables. If the firm offers Managed Cloud Services, Dedicated SaaS or Private Cloud options, capacity planning must account for Monitoring, Observability, Logging, Alerting, Backup strategy, Disaster Recovery and Business continuity. These are not optional technical extras. They are service commitments that affect staffing models, pricing and customer trust.

Decision framework for staffing growth
Executives should evaluate staffing decisions through three lenses. First, which roles directly constrain revenue recognition today. Second, which roles improve delivery repeatability and reduce future cost-to-serve. Third, which roles support recurring revenue after go-live. In many firms, the highest leverage hires are not additional generalist consultants but solution architects, integration specialists, customer success leaders and cloud operations personnel who enable standardization and retention.
Choosing the right delivery model for scalable capacity
Capacity planning is inseparable from architecture. Multi-tenant SaaS can improve standardization, accelerate onboarding and reduce infrastructure management overhead, making it attractive for partners targeting repeatable midmarket deployments. Dedicated SaaS or Private Cloud can support stricter isolation, customization and governance requirements, but they increase operational complexity and often require stronger DevOps, security and support capabilities. Hybrid Cloud strategy may be necessary for customers with legacy dependencies or data residency constraints, yet it introduces integration and monitoring challenges that must be priced and staffed appropriately.
| Model | Capacity Advantage | Trade-Off |
|---|---|---|
| Multi-tenant SaaS | Fast onboarding and lower operational overhead | Less flexibility for highly customized environments |
| Dedicated SaaS | Greater control and customer-specific tuning | Higher support and infrastructure burden |
| Private Cloud | Strong governance and isolation options | More complex operations and pricing |
| Hybrid Cloud | Supports phased modernization and legacy integration | Higher integration risk and observability demands |
Partners should align these models with target customer segments rather than offering every option to every buyer. A disciplined portfolio reduces delivery variance and improves forecasting accuracy. How pricing strategy influences capacity and margin
Pricing is one of the most overlooked capacity levers. If implementation services are underpriced, the partner compensates by overloading teams, cutting discovery effort or delaying investment in automation and support. If managed services are priced too narrowly, the firm inherits operational obligations without sufficient recurring margin. Capacity planning should therefore be linked to business model comparisons across project fees, subscription business models and infrastructure-based pricing.
For example, a fixed-fee implementation can work well when scope is standardized and API-first architecture reduces integration uncertainty. But where Enterprise Integration, Workflow Automation and compliance requirements vary significantly, a phased commercial model may better protect margin. Likewise, cloud operations can be bundled into a subscription platform offer or priced according to infrastructure consumption, service tiers and resilience requirements. The right answer depends on how much operational responsibility the partner assumes.

Common mistakes that undermine implementation scale
Several recurring mistakes appear across growing partner firms. The first is treating every project as unique, which prevents standardization and makes forecasting unreliable. The second is hiring reactively after deals close, ignoring onboarding lag and productivity ramp. The third is separating implementation planning from customer success strategy, which leaves no clear path to renewals, optimization services or managed support. The fourth is offering too many deployment and pricing options without the operational maturity to support them consistently.
Another common issue is underestimating integration effort. Enterprise Architecture decisions, APIs, data migration and workflow dependencies often drive more delivery risk than core ERP configuration. Partners that build repeatable integration patterns and clear governance around change requests usually scale more profitably than those that rely on heroic effort from senior consultants.
How to measure ROI from capacity planning
The ROI of capacity planning should be evaluated through business outcomes, not just utilization percentages. Relevant indicators include implementation margin stability, time to productive onboarding, forecast accuracy, project cycle time, managed services attach rate, renewal readiness, support efficiency and customer expansion potential. A mature model should also improve executive confidence in hiring decisions and reduce the volatility that comes from uneven project starts.
For firms pursuing recurring revenue strategy, the most important ROI question is whether implementation growth creates durable account value. If each go-live leads to support subscriptions, cloud services, Business Intelligence, optimization work and customer success engagement, capacity planning becomes a growth investment. If implementations end as isolated projects, the firm remains exposed to pipeline swings and margin pressure.
